About Dr. John Harrison, D.O

Dr. John Harrison, D.O is a Emergency Medicine healthcare provider based in Duncan, Oklahoma. This provider has been registered with the National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ES) since 09/23/2005. The National Provider Identifier (NPI) number assigned to this provider is 1386630499.

According to the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) Open Payments database, Dr. John Harrison, D.O has received a total of $51.07 in payments from pharmaceutical and medical device companies, with $34.96 received in 2024. These payments were reported across 3 transactions from 2 companies. The most common payment nature is "Food and Beverage" ($51.07).

As a Medicare-enrolled provider, Harrison has provided services to 2,395 Medicare beneficiaries, totaling 2,901 services with total Medicare billing of $156,419. Data is available for 4 years (2020–2023), covering 58 distinct procedure/service records.
